Output 12cd41342262897b78aa2d487f9008838bd78765d156b1ef9c8ed1824ced28e6:1

value
8393785
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51d63f6941110e7de8b2e46ff29b9e6883bb9676 OP_EQUALVERIFY OP_CHECKSIG
address
18TiPjJmL4ChWAPYcVDKrpk7psfK2noZwa
transaction
12cd41342262897b78aa2d487f9008838bd78765d156b1ef9c8ed1824ced28e6
spent
true